If Landrum was riding high fresh off their 9-0 takedown of Union County last Monday, their most recent game may have dampened their spirits a bit. Landrum fell just short of the York Prep Patriots by a score of 2-1 on Thursday. Landrum were not able to repeat the success they had when they faced York Prep earlier this season, when they won 1-0.
Landrum's goal came courtesy of Hazel Cain, who's now up to four this season.
Landrum's loss dropped their record down to 3-2. As for York Prep, the win made it two in a row for them and bumps their season record up to 3-5-1.
